数据库 · 1 11 月, 2024

VS2023 快速創建 SQL 數據庫教程參考 (vs2023 創建 sql 數據庫)

VS2023 快速創建 SQL 數據庫教程參考

在當今的數據驅動時代,SQL 數據庫的使用變得越來越普遍。無論是開發應用程序還是進行數據分析,掌握如何快速創建 SQL 數據庫都是一項重要的技能。本文將介紹如何在 Visual Studio 2023 (VS2023) 中快速創建 SQL 數據庫,並提供一些實用的步驟和示例代碼。

環境準備

在開始之前,您需要確保已經安裝了 Visual Studio 2023 和 SQL Server。您可以選擇使用 SQL Server Express 版本,這是一個免費的數據庫解決方案,適合開發和學習使用。

創建 SQL 數據庫的步驟

步驟 1: 打開 Visual Studio 2023

啟動 Visual Studio 2023,然後選擇“創建新項目”。在彈出的對話框中,選擇“ASP.NET Core Web 應用程序”或“控制台應用程序”,根據您的需求進行選擇。

步驟 2: 配置數據庫連接

在項目中,您需要配置數據庫連接。這可以通過在 appsettings.json 文件中添加連接字符串來完成。以下是一個示例:

{
  "ConnectionStrings": {
    "DefaultConnection": "Server=localhost;Database=YourDatabaseName;User Id=YourUsername;Password=YourPassword;"
  }
}

步驟 3: 創建數據庫上下文

接下來,您需要創建一個數據庫上下文類,這是與數據庫進行交互的主要方式。您可以創建一個名為 ApplicationDbContext 的類,並繼承自 DbContext

using Microsoft.EntityFrameworkCore;

public class ApplicationDbContext : DbContext
{
    public ApplicationDbContext(DbContextOptions options)
        : base(options)
    {
    }

    public DbSet<YourEntity> YourEntities { get; set; }
}

步驟 4: 設置數據庫服務

Startup.cs 文件中,您需要設置數據庫服務。這可以通過在 ConfigureServices 方法中添加以下代碼來完成:

services.AddDbContext<ApplicationDbContext>(options =>
    options.UseSqlServer(Configuration.GetConnectionString("DefaultConnection")));

步驟 5: 創建數據庫

現在,您可以使用 Entity Framework Core 的遷移功能來創建數據庫。在包管理控制台中,運行以下命令:

Add-Migration InitialCreate
Update-Database

這將創建一個名為 InitialCreate 的遷移,並將其應用到數據庫中,從而創建所需的數據庫結構。

測試數據庫連接

最後,您可以編寫一些簡單的代碼來測試數據庫連接是否成功。以下是一個簡單的示例:

using (var context = new ApplicationDbContext())
{
    var entities = context.YourEntities.ToList();
    foreach (var entity in entities)
    {
        Console.WriteLine(entity.PropertyName);
    }
}

總結

通過以上步驟,您應該能夠在 Visual Studio 2023 中快速創建 SQL 數據庫。這些步驟不僅適用於初學者,也對有經驗的開發者提供了便利。若您需要進一步的支持或尋找合適的 VPS 解決方案來部署您的應用程序,請考慮訪問我們的網站以獲取更多信息。